Resurfacing Your Car Park: Costs & Considerations
Resurfacing your paved lot can be a significant investment, and understanding the associated costs is vital . Considerations influencing the final price include the size of the space , the existing condition, and the preferred materials. Usually , asphalt resurfacing will fall between $3 and $8 per square foot , but concrete options can be significantly expensive. Consider to factor in site prep work, which could include taking away the old surface and leveling the base . In addition, you should obtain multiple estimates to evaluate pricing and ensure you’re getting the reasonable value for your investment .

Car Park Resurfacing: Frequent Issues & How to Avoid Them
When performing parking lot resurfacing, several potential challenges can arise . Inadequate surface leveling is a significant culprit, often leading to early failure and significant repairs. Insufficient drainage, permitting water seepage , can harm the resurfaced surface and substructure . Furthermore, selecting inappropriate materials for the anticipated traffic volume and climate can cause premature damage . To prevent these problems , it's vital to undertake a detailed site survey, employ experienced teams, and choose robust surfacing products that are precisely suited to the site and its usage . Finally, sufficient curing time is imperative for the durability of the new parking lot.
